US Patent 7997281 - Reduction of carbon monoxide and nitric oxide in cigarettes using nanoparticles

http://www.freepatentsonline.com/7997281.html

This patent from Philip Morris USA teaches how metal oxide nanoparticles can help convert carbon monoxide to carbon dioxide in cigarettes and other smoking products. Claim 1 reads:

1. A cigarette comprising a tobacco rod, cigarette paper and an optional filter, wherein at least one of the tobacco rod, cigarette paper and optional filter comprise nitrided transition metal oxide nanoscale particles and/or nitrided transition metal oxide clusters, and wherein the nanoscale particles and/or clusters comprise iron oxynitride.
